How to play Bible Millionaire
The rules are the ones you already know from the show. Fifteen Bible questions, four answers each, one right. Get it right and you move up the ladder; get it wrong and the game is over.
- Questions 1–5 come from the easy set, 6–10 from the medium set, and 11–15 from the hard set.
- Sixty seconds per question. The clock pauses while you are using a lifeline.
- One tap answers. The answer you tap is your answer — so be sure before you commit.
- $1,000 and $32,000 are safe havens. Once you pass them, a wrong answer still leaves you with that amount.
- You can walk away at any point and keep what you have earned.
- Keyboard players: press A, B, C or D to answer.
The three lifelines
50:50
Two of the three wrong answers disappear, leaving you a coin flip between the right answer and one decoy. Reliable, and it works exactly the same on every question.
Phone a Friend
You call a friend or family member and read them the question. How much help you get depends on how hard the question is: on an easy question they will name the right answer outright, on a medium question they narrow it to two, and on a hard question they will offer three possibilities — and only lean toward the correct one about half the time. Just like the real thing, the friend is worth listening to but not worth trusting blindly.
Ask the Audience
The studio audience votes and you see the bar chart. Audiences are very good on easy Bible questions and much shakier on hard ones, where the crowd sometimes backs the wrong answer with confidence.
What is in the question bank?
There are 1,128 unique Bible trivia questions in this game, covering the Old and New Testaments — creation and the patriarchs, the exodus and the law, the kings and prophets, the gospels, Acts, the epistles, and Revelation. Each game shuffles a fresh fifteen, so the same run almost never comes up twice. The harder questions carry chapter-and-verse references so you can look up anything that surprises you.
